What is NTP Service Configuration in Linux about?
The document discusses the NTP (Network Time Protocol) service in Linux, which is essential for synchronizing time across networked devices for accurate logging, network monitoring, and distributed applications. It outlines the installation and configuration of the NTP server using the `ntp` package and the `chronyd` service. Additionally, it covers the `tar` command for archiving files, including syntax, compression options, extraction methods, and usage of the `find` command for locating files.
